What is US Transfer LLC's CSA score?
FMCSA does not publish a single CSA score for carriers. US Transfer LLC's public safety data includes its roadside inspection out-of-service rates and crash record, listed on this page.
What is US Transfer LLC's FMCSA safety rating?
US Transfer LLC has no published FMCSA safety rating. Most US carriers have never received a rating review, so an unrated carrier is the common case, not a warning sign by itself.
